Transaction 54d63cc76e6f2964ea923f3138926f67abbea38bf8bc55c018e8de51bf9a57ca
1 Input
1 Output
-
54d63cc76e6f2964ea923f3138926f67abbea38bf8bc55c018e8de51bf9a57ca:0
- value
- 17808935
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ea559f5437ac3453dece0f1fc52845d1daa85bd OP_EQUAL
- address
- 34V4H7dz3RBBoWiCvVdtMgjb9jJ9ufnToL